Gyur
Gyur is a locality in Tral, Pulwama, Jammu and Kashmir and has an elevation of 1,609 metres. Gyur is situated nearby to the area Tipur, as well as near the locality Dūnigund.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Chursoo Awantipora
Village
Chersoo is a village located 4 km from Awantipora town in the Pulwama district of the Kashmir valley of Jammu and Kashmir, India. It is situated on the banks of Jhelum river. The Srinagar-Jammu National Highway passes through the village.

Panzgam
Village
Panzgam is a village in Awantipora tehsil of Pulwama district, Jammu and Kashmir, India. It is 19 kilometres from Pulwama district headquarters and 45 kilometres from Srinagar. It is located at the boundary of Awantipora Tehsil. Panzgam is situated 6 km south of Gyur.
